About Victoria Dekoatz
Hi! I’m Victoria. I became a speech-language pathologist (SLP) because I’ve always been drawn to the power of communication and the role it plays in identity, relationships, and autonomy. As both a clinician and a musician, I’ve seen firsthand how voice and communication shape confidence and connection. I’m passionate about helping individuals feel understood, express themselves authentically, and participate fully in their lives.
My clinical experience spans inpatient psychiatric facilities, outpatient rehabilitation, and private practice settings. I have extensive experience supporting individuals with AAC needs, with over 1,000 hours of direct AAC treatment, and I am currently pursuing my ATP certification. I have also completed the Feed the Peds pediatric feeding course and training in trauma-informed behavioral de-escalation techniques.
In addition, I have a background in classical singing and experience providing resonant voice therapy, along with clinical experience in voice disorders and accent modification. These experiences have allowed me to support a wide range of communication and feeding needs across populations.
My therapy approach is trauma-informed, holistic, and highly individualized, with a strong emphasis on sensory integration, routines-based intervention, and family involvement. I prioritize strengths-based, functional care that empowers clients to build confidence, independence, and lifelong self-advocacy skills.
